There are three types of zinc-aluminum alloy, \(M_1, M_2\) and \(M_3,\) with \(10\%, 40\%\) and \(70\%\) concentration of zinc respectively. If \(p\) grams of \(M_1,\) \(q\) grams of \(M_2\) and \(r\) grams of \(M_3\) is mixed to form \(p +q+ r\) grams of mixture with \(25\%\) zinc concentration, what is the value \(r\) in terms of \(p\) and \(q?\)

A. \(\dfrac{p-q}3\)

B. \(\dfrac{p-q}2\)

C. \(\dfrac{p+q}2\)

D. \(\dfrac{p+q}3\)

E. \(\dfrac{p+2q}3\)

Answer: A
